The great painter Chi Pai Shi gave to Noguchi

a painting

of grapes and pale narcissus blooms.

"Who says that flowers have no passion?"

the inscription queried.


The great master also gave him a seal,

which he kept with him the rest of his life.

"Painting, poem and seal

are of a single soul," one said.



"Ah," thought Chi Pai Shi ,

"It is a good day for painting crickets."

as he watched the boy disappear

into the dense morning fog,
